Who is the Bengals all time leader in passing yardage?

As of the start of the 2007 season Ken Anderson, who played with the Bengals between 1971-1986, is the Bengals all time leader in passing yards with 32,838.


Who is the Bengals all time leader in rushing yardage?

As of the start of the 2007 season, Corey Dillion is the Bengals all time leader in rushing yards with 8,061. Dillion played with the Bengals between 1997-2003.

Usc quarterback with the most nfl passing yards?

Through the 2008 season, that is Rodney Peete with 16,338 career passing yards. Carson Palmer of the Bengals currently has 15,630 career passing yards and, barring disaster, should pass Peete next season.

LSU single season rushing record?

The LSU single season rushing record is held by Leonard Fournette, who rushed for 1,953 yards in the 2015 season. Fournette broke the previous record of 1,686 yards, set by Charles Alexander in 1978.
